[Product Size] This set of 6 fall placemats measures 13x17.7 inches (33x45 cm) [Material] Our fall placemats are made of durable linen material, which is weather-resistant and fade-resistant. In addition, it is machine washable for long-term use. [Autumn Design] Our beautifully detailed decorative placemats are sure to make any room look new and bring the beauty of fall to your home. Our fall placemats are designed by professionals to ensure distinctive styles and unique patterns, providing you with creative and inspiring ways to decorate your home. [Versatile Placemats] This fall placemat not only adds a variety of colors and excellent texture to your dining table, but also protects your table from scratches, spills and stains.
